UK seas to gain 31 marine conservation zones

clock

Campaigners dismayed that ministers rejected advice to create 127 zones, which are intended to protect ocean floors

The UK's sealife will be protected by 31 new conservation zones aimed at preventing trawling and dredging destroying life on the ocean floor, under plans announced by the government on Thursday. But...
